(4x2 − 15x + 9) ÷ (x − 3) so... not brilliant at these... but can u factorise first? (like reverse FOIL)

OpenStudy (iwanttogotostanford):

yes

OpenStudy (jack1):

\(\huge \frac{4x^2 − 15x + 9} {x − 3}\) \(\huge \frac{4x^2 − 15x + 9} {x − 3}\) \(\huge \frac{(4x-3) (x -3)} {x − 3}\) ... can u solve from here?

OpenStudy (iwanttogotostanford):

would it be 4x-3?

OpenStudy (jack1):

it would indeed x-3 top and bottom would cancel eachother out, so that's all u would be left with
